1. 首页
  2. 考试认证
  3. 其它
  4. LoonFramework开源Java持久化框架解析

LoonFramework开源Java持久化框架解析

上传者: 2024-10-26 07:04:44上传 ZIP文件 2.92MB 热度 5次

Loon Framework是一款面向Java开发者的开源轻量级持久化框架,专为JDK 1.4及以上版本设计,致力于简化数据库操作,提供高效、灵活且易用的API,让开发者能专注于业务逻辑,而非底层数据访问细节。以下是其核心设计要点:

1. 轻量级:框架体积小、资源占用少,在小型项目或资源有限的环境中表现出色。Loon依赖少,仅包含必要组件,减少项目复杂性。

2. 持久化功能:通过ORM(对象关系映射)技术,将Java对象与数据库表映射,实现对象的存储与检索,免去大量SQL编写工作。

3. API设计:Loon的API简洁明了,开发者上手快,调用简单,支持增删改查等数据库操作。

4. 配置灵活config目录下的配置文件支持数据库连接、事务管理等定制化配置,以满足项目需求。

5. 文档支持doc目录包含用户手册、API参考、示例代码等,帮助开发者快速了解和使用框架。

6. 源码结构src目录提供框架源码,便于开发者学习、修改或扩展框架功能。

7. 依赖库lib目录存放Loon运行所需的第三方库,包括数据库驱动和日志系统等,确保框架稳定运行。

8. 版本信息release.txt文件记录版本信息,包括发布日期、版本号和更新内容,有助于跟踪框架的开发与维护历史。

9. 许可协议LICENSE-2.0.txt文件标明框架遵循的开源协议(如Apache License 2.0或MIT License),允许他人自由使用和分发代码,但需遵循协议条款。

社区参与:作为开源项目,Loon Framework鼓励社区贡献,可在GitHub等平台上找到该项目,提交问题、建议或代码,共同推动框架发展。

下载地址
用户评论